RCMP Major Crimes Unit lays second degree murder charge Sunchild First Nation, Alta. On Dec. 6 at 5:57 a.m., the Rocky Mountain House RCMP launched an investigation into a shooting outside a residence on Sunchild First Nation. The victim of the shooting was declared deceased on scene, and the Major Crimes Unit was deployed to take carriage of the investigation. The investigation led the Rocky Mountain House RCMP to locate a suspect vehicle and contain a residence on the Sun...child First Nation. With the assistance of the Emergency Response Team, the suspect male surrendered and was taken into custody at approximately 5:20 p.m. Keean Frencheater (24) of Sunchild First Nation is charged with one count of second degree murder in the homicide of Jason Lagrelle (39). A bail hearing has been held and Frencheater is being held in custody. He is scheduled to appear in Provincial Court of Rocky Mountain House on Wednesday, Dec. 9 at 10 a.m.

Red Deer RCMP arrest Quentin Strawberry on outstanding warrants, will appear in court on murder charges Red Deer, Alta. On Nov. 8, Red Deer RCMP received a complaint of an individual with outstanding warrants allegedly threatening individuals in a residence. Members of the Red Deer RCMP responded to the Riverside Meadows neighbourhood and took Quentin Strawberry, 39, of O’Chiese First Nation, into custody without incident. Strawberry faces a total of 13 new charges in relat...ion to the events on Nov. 8, which include several gun-related charges, uttering threats and failing to appear. Strawberry is currently remanded, and is scheduled to appear in Red Deer Provincial Court on April 4, 2021. Strawberry is also scheduled to appear Mar. 8, 2021 at Court of Queen’s Bench on murder charges. A bail review for this charge is scheduled for Nov. 25, 2020.
